  1. I am trying to demux a functional VOB to create a new menu and dvd. When demuxing in ffmpegx my results are numerous files, one of which is a full video m2v but all the other files are m2v fragments and mp2 documents which are useless. I am using the most basic settings. Any ideas. Oh, the original VOB was built using iDVD 2 and I'm running OS 10.2.6.
    Norman
    P.S. Tried this VOB in BBdemux but only end up with a vid file, no audio will extract, though the audio is definitely there.

  2. The Demux tool is only meant for mpeg-1 and mpeg-2 files in .mpg format (system streams). It doesn't support program streams (.vob) or transport streams (.ts). I'll add support for these formats in later versions.

  3. Thanks. Was sceptical this app would work but someone in another forum suggested to try this on a vob file but change the extension to .mpg. I've now run out of apps to try. Back to the drawing board.
